Individual, Couple and Family Consultations
|
||||||||||||||||
![]() |
||||||||||||||||
We offer you an initial meeting to think about your particular situation and discuss what help would be most suitable for you. Addressing mild concerns to more complex acute or chronic problems, we offer help ranging from single consultations to ongoing therapy. We provide specialist clinical assessment, brief consultations or longer-term help for emotional difficulties linked to: Pregnancy, birth or parenting Pre- or post-natal: depression, anxiety, obsessional symptoms or eating disorders Recovering from a traumatic birth Bonding and attachment Crying, feeding or sleeping Concerns about baby's development Difficulties in the couple relationship Sexual difficulties in your relationship Parenting a child that is not biologically your own Sibling rivalry Coping with illness, death or disability of a parent or child Fertility problems, miscarriage or stillbirth Concerns that problems from your own childhood will affect your parenting Clinical Approaches: We offer a range of therapeutic approaches and can therefore offer you the kind of help that is most appropriate. Psychological Consultation to assess problems Brief Counselling Psychotherapy CBT Parent-infant therapy Couple therapy Family therapy Group therapy Psychiatric Consultation |
